Clinical summary

Summary

This is the master study protocol for a platform trial which will initially enrol participants to the ALLG National Blood Cancer AML Registry (NBCR) which acts as an umbrella screening format for AML trials conducted by the Australasian Leukaemia and Lymphoma Group (ALLG).

Patients unfit for intensive chemotherapy will receive venetoclax and azacitidine (VEN-AZA).

The NBCR will allow clinical data collection, storage of baseline samples for future research, and MRD determination as part of standard of care. If at any stage the patient becomes eligible for participation in the AMLM28 ADAPT study, the patient will be invited to sign the applicable AMLM28 ADAPT consent form to enable trial registration and screen for one of the interventional therapy domains.

A platform trial allows the addition of new treatment options, making it flexible and effective to optimise treatment outcomes for people receiving VEN-AZA. These adaptions include, but are not linited to:

  • a new treatment combination
  • de-escalation of therapy
  • a new MRD assay
  • A new supportive care strategy.

Summary of proposed AMLM28 ADAPT domains (sub-studies)

ADAPT-STop Domain
Patients enrolled to the NBCR, receiving VEN-AZA and achieving CR/CRi/CRh MRD negative status and still negative 10-14 months after commencing VEN-AZA will be eligible to consent to 'ADAPT-STOP' Domain. Patients must have completed at least 8 cycles of VEN-AZA before ceasing therapy in this domain. Alternatively, patients may also be considered for eligibility to the ALLG AMLM26 INTERCEPT study (Registration number: ACTRN12621000439842p). 

ADAPT TP52 Domain
If a patient enrolled to the NBCR and receiving VEN-AZA, is found to have one or more TP53 aberrations (defined as TP53 mutation (at any variant allele frequency (VAF)), del17p or monosomy 17), the patient will be eligible to consent to the 'ADAPT TP53' Domain. This should occur after the first cycle of VEN-AZA. If a patient is TP53 and FLT3-ITD positive, this patient will be assigned to the TP53 domain.

ADAPT FLT3 Domain
Patients enrolled to the NBCR, receiving VEN-AZA, is found to have a FLT3 mutation, the patient will be eligible to consent to "ADAPT FLT3" Domain. This should occur prior to day 7 of VEN-AZA.

ADAPT MRD Domain
If a patient enrolled to the NBCR, receiving VEN-AZA, after cycle 4, is found to have les than 10% blasts with positive MRD. E.g.  equal to 0.1% aberrant cells by flow cytometry, the patient will be eligible to consent to “ADAPT MRD” domain. Cycle 4 will need to have been completed within 8-months from Cycle 1 Day 1.

Patients can be co-enrolled to INTERCEPT monitoring phase and not INTERCEPT treatment phase. If patient has MRD relapse and goes on INTERCEPT treatment, AMLM28 will follow them up for survival via the NBCR Registry database.

Eligibility

Inclusion

 

• Confirmed diagnosis of AML* (ambiguous lineage with myeloid overlap is permitted) as per WHO or ICC 2022 criteria. *MDS/AML per ICC 2022 criteria permitted if patient is planned for AZA-VEN therapy
• Registration on the ALLG National Blood Cancer Registry (NBCR)
• Age equal to or greater than 18 years
• Patient has received or planned to receive Venetoclax and Azacitidine

Exclusion

 

Acute promyelocytic leukaemia
Known active Central Nervous System (CNS) disease
Relapsed AML

There will be additional arm specific eligibility criteria which will be specified in the domain-specific protocols
